Scroll to navigation

POD2TEXI(1) Documentation de Perl fournie par les utilisateurs POD2TEXI(1)

NOM

pod2texi – Conversion de Pod en Texinfo

SYNOPSIS

  pod2texi [OPTION]... POD...

DESCRIPTION

Traduction de fichier(s) Pod en Texinfo. Deux modes de base d’opération existent. Premièrement, par défaut, chaque Pod est traduit en un manuel Texinfo autonome.

Deuxièmement, si l’option --base-level est définie à une valeur supérieure à zéro, chaque Pod est transformé en un fichier adapté à une directive @include et un fichier supplémentaire est créé avec un sommaire principal et tous les @include sont générées.

OPTIONS

Utilisation des commandes de sectionnement d’appendice (@appendix, ...) au lieu des @-commandes de sections numérotées de Texinfo (@chapter, @section, ...).
Définir le niveau des commandes « head1 ». Cela peut être un entier ou une commande de sectionnement (sans le « @ ») : 1 correspond au niveau @chapter/@unnumbered, 2 au niveau @section, etc. La valeur par défaut est 0, signifiant que les commandes « head1 » produisent toujours des chapitres, mais que la sortie est sous forme de manuel autonome.

Si le niveau est différent de 0, le fichier Pod est rendu sous forme d’une partie de manuel Texinfo adapté pour @include. Dans ce cas, le fichier Pod possède une commande supplémentaire de sectionnement couvrant le fichier en entier, un niveau au-dessus de la valeur de l’option --base-level. Par conséquent, pour faire de chaque fichier Pod un chapitre d’un grand manuel, « section » doit être utilisée comme niveau de base.

Pour un exemple de production en Texinfo à partir d’une documentation de Perl lui-même, consultez contrib/perldoc-all dans la distribution du source de Texinfo.

Définir le niveau de débogage à NUM.
Générer une ligne @setfilename pour les manuels autonomes. Cela peut être rejeté avec l’option --no-generate-setfilename et est ignoré si --base-level est différent de 0.
Utilisation des commandes de titres (@heading, ...) au lieu des @-commandes de sections numérotées de Texinfo (@chapter, @section, ...). Si l’option --base-level est différente de 0, la commande de sectionnement couvrant la sortie totale de fichier pour chaque fichier est une commande numérotée.
Afficher l'aide-mémoire et quitter.
Afficher le sommaire sous forme de nœuds. S’il existe un manuel principal, le sommaire TOP sous forme de nœuds est toujours affiché puisqu’un sommaire maitre est généré. Les autres sommaires sous forme de nœuds ne sont pas affichés dans le comportement par défaut.
S’il existe un manuel principal avec des fichiers include (chacun correspondant à un fichier Pod d’entrée), alors les fichiers Texinfo générés sont déposés dans le répertoire NOM. Celui-ci est basé par défaut sur l’option --subdir.
Nom pour le premier manuel ou pour le manuel principal s’il existe. Le comportement par défaut est d’écrire sur la sortie standard.
Utilisation d’ancres pour les sections au lieu de nœuds.
Ne pas combler les lacunes dans la structure des sections avec des fichiers @unnumbered vides. En règle générale, il est préférable de conserver intacte la hiérarchie des sections.
Insérer CHAINE comme entête standard avant le sommaire et les include. Si CHAINE est définie à « - », lire cet entête sur l’entrée standard. Cet entête est un point de départ minimal pour un document Texinfo.
Utiliser CHAINE dans l’entête standard avant le sommaire et les include pour @setfilename pour le manuel principal, si l’option --base-level n’est pas définie à  0. Cette option est ignorée si --base-level est définie à 0. Aucun @setfilename n’est produit dans le comportement par défaut pour le manuel principal.
S’il existe un manuel principal avec des fichiers include (chacun correspondant à un fichier Pod d’entrée), alors ces fichiers include sont inclus à partir de NOM.

Si l’option --outdir est définie, NOM doit en général être défini au répertoire relatif selon le manuel principal et l’argument de --outdir.

Utiliser des commandes de sectionnement non numérotées (@unnumbered, ...) au lieu des @-commandes de Texinfo de sectionnement numéroté (@chapter, @section, ...).
Nom de l’élément @top pour le manuel principal. Il peut contenir du code Texinfo.
Afficher le nom et la version du logiciel et quitter.

VOIR AUSSI

Pod::Simple::Texinfo. perlpod(1). Manuel de Texinfo. Page d’accueil de Texinfo : <https://www.gnu.org/software/texinfo/>

COPYRIGHT ET LICENCE

Copyright 2012-2026 Free Software Foundation, Inc.

Ce programme est libre, vous pouvez le redistribuer ou le modifier selon les termes de la Licence Publique Générale GNU publiée par la Free Software Foundation (version 3 ou bien toute autre version ultérieure à votre convenance).

Il n'y a AUCUNE GARANTIE dans la mesure autorisée par la loi.

AUTEUR

Patrice Dumas <bug-texinfo@gnu.org>.

TRADUCTION

La traduction française de cette page de manuel a été créée par Jean-Paul Guillonneau <guillonneau.jeanpaul@free.fr>

Cette traduction est une documentation libre ; veuillez vous reporter à la GNU General Public License version 3 concernant les conditions de copie et de distribution. Il n'y a aucune RESPONSABILITÉ LÉGALE.

Si vous découvrez un bogue dans la traduction de cette page de manuel, veuillez envoyer un message à debian-l10n-french@lists.debian.org.

9 janvier 2025 perl